What does neupogen do for the body? Enhances the production of WBCs
Why would patients take iron supplements? Because they are anemic as a result of iron deficiency
What would you tell a patient on an iron supplement to help with constipation? increase intake of fluids and fiber
What color is expected of stool when a patient is on iron supplements? Dark
What are the different types of shock? Septic, anaphylactic, hypovolemic, neurogenic, cardiogenic
When an individual is taking norepinephrine, what happens when you abruptly discontinue it? Hypotension
What would you do when you discontinue norepinephrine Wean off slowly
What is a high dose of dopamine called? cardiac
What does a cardiac dose of dopamine do? Vasocontricts
What is a low dose of dopamine called? Renal
What does a low dose of dopamine do? Vasodilates
What are the signs and symptoms of shock? Pale, cold clammy skin, low bp, rapid shallow breathing
Sign of anaphelactic shock Itching, hives, difficulty breathing, swelling of throat, rapid fall of bp
What does norepinephrine have to do with BP? Vasoconstriction, BP goes up
What do you need to monitor for with norepinephrine? Hypertension
